India Today Survey: TN Best Performing State

In a year when the economy has been down and ‘ravaged’ by the Covid-19 novel Coronavirus pandemic, Tamil Nadu has pulled it off again to retain its top spot as the ‘Best Performing Big State Overall’, in ‘India Today’s 19th annual ‘State of States (SoS) Survey’, the News Magazine has published in its latest Special Issue, December 6, 2021. The India Today Group’s annual survey on the performance of all the States has emerged as an alluring and critical benchmark ever since it began measuring the governance and outcome of each state on an annual basis since 2003. The SoS “has remained the most accurate annual report card of how the different states of India are doing,” it emphasizes. The State’s ‘All Round Development’ is assessed based on 12 parameters: Economy, Infrastructure, Agriculture, Health, Education, Law & Order, Governance, Inclusive Development, Entrepreneurship, Tourism, Environment and Cleanliness. “This year (2021), we have added a 13th parameter ‘The Happiness Index’, says Aroon Purie, Editor-In-Chief of ‘India Today’. Judged by the above parameters, Tamil Nadu has retained the top spot among the ‘best performing big states of India’ for the fourth year in a row.
